Background: Autoimmune polyendocrine syndrome type 2 (APS2) is a complex disorder characterised by the obligatory occurrence of Addison disease in combination with thyroid autoimmune disorder and/or type 1 diabetes. APS 2 is the most common autoimmune polyendocrine syndrome and is primarily manifest in adult age. Background: Wolfram syndrome (WS) is an autosomal recessive neurodegenerative disorder characterized by non-autoimmune diabetes mellitus and progressive optic atrophy. Background: Pubertal gynecomastia is observed in up to 65% of adolescent males. Background: Several methods have been used to evaluate the risk of cardiovascular diseases in obese children. Both BMI and waist-to-hip ratio were suggested as risk factors. However, they did not prove to estimate the risk for cardiovascular events in adulthood. Background: Vitamin D is now recognised as a prohormone, essential for the maintenance of mineral homeostasis, calcium metabolism and normal skeletal architecture. 30 ng/ml or greater can be considered sufficient serum levels. The prevalence of vitamin D deficiency among severely obese children is almost 49% caused by the fact that it is sequestered in the larger body pool of fat of such individuals, being vitamin D fat soluble. Background: Terminal deletions of chromosome 15q are associated with different degrees of pre- and post-natal growth failure, dysmorphic features, functional impairments and congenital anomalies. Although monosomies of 15q26 do not represent a classical contiguous gene syndrome, candidate genes for selected features have been identified. Background: Heterozygous alterations of SHOX and its regulatory region PAR1 are identified in approximately 70% of Léri-Weill dyschondrosteosis and 2–5% of idiopathic short stature cases.
